Visible spectrum can be resolved into light of different colours i.e., violet (390-430 nm), blue or indigo (430-470 nm), blue green (470-500 nm), green (500 – 580 nm), yellow (580 – 600 nm), orange (600 – 650 nm), orange red (650 – 660 nm) and red (660 – 760 nm). The dark reactions are sensitive to temperature changes, but are independent of light hence it is called dark reaction, however it depends upon the products of light reaction of photosynthesis, i.e., NADPH2 and ATP. It is thus possible to divide a description of photosynthesis into those reactions associated with the Calvin cycle and the fixation of carbon dioxide, and those reactions (i.e., capture of light by pigments, electron transport, photophosphorylation) which are directly driven by light. Carbon dioxide from atmosphere is accepted by Phosphoenol pyruvic acid (PEPA) present in stroma of mesophyll cell chloroplast and it converts to oxaloacetic acid (OAA) in the presence of enzyme PEPCO (Phosphoenolpyruvate carboxylase). Carotenes are pure hydrocarbons, red or orange in colour and their chemical formula is – C40H56 Some of the common carotenes are -α, β, γ and δ carotenes, Phytotene, Neurosporene, Lycopene (Red pigment found in ripe tomato). ATPase has a channel that allows diffusion of protons back across the membrane; this releases enough energy to activate ATPase enzyme that catalyzes the formation of ATP. The break down of the gradient provides enough energy to cause a conformational change in the F1 particle of the ATPase, which makes the enzyme synthesis several molecules of energy-packed ATP. The expelled electron passes through a series of carriers including X (a special chlorophyll molecule), FeS, ferredoxin, plastoquinone, cytochrome b- f complex and plastocyanin before returning to photo Centre. Hence, within the chloroplast, protons in the stroma decrease in number, while in the lumen there is accumulation of protons. The PGA molecules are now phosphorylated by ATP molecule and reduced by NADPH2 (product of light reaction known as assimilatory power) to form 3-phospho-glyceraldehyde (PGAL). Photosynthesis is an oxidation reduction process in which water is oxidized and carbon dioxide is reduced to carbohydrate. It is a mechanism of photosynthesis which occurs in succulents and some other plants of dry habitats where the stomata remain closed during the daytime and open only at night. All photosynthetic organisms contain one or more organic pigments capable of absorbing visible radiation which will initiate the photochemical reactions of photosynthesis.
